Practices for Mindful Living
Incorporating mindful practices into your daily routine can greatly enhance your overall well-being. Techniques such as mindful breathing, body scanning, and engaging fully in activities can help you remain anchored in the present. You might try dedicating just a few minutes each day to these practices, allowing you to reset and ensure your mind isn’t wandering to past regrets or future anxieties.
For instance, consider starting your day with a brief meditation session, focusing exclusively on your breath. Research shows that even a few minutes of dedicated mindfulness can decrease stress and improve emotional regulation. Mindful eating, where you savor each bite without distraction, can transform your relationship with food and foster appreciation for nourishment. By weaving these moments into your day, you cultivate a habit of mindfulness that leads to a richer, more meaningful life.

Seasonal Recipes and Activities
Cooking with the Seasons
Engaging in seasonal cooking allows you to embrace fresh, local ingredients while celebrating the flavors unique to each time of year. In spring, incorporate vibrant greens like asparagus and peas into light dishes. Summer is perfect for grilling fresh tomatoes and herbs, while autumn invites hearty meals featuring squash and root vegetables. Winter calls for warming stews and soups that utilize preserved summer produce, ensuring sustainable and flavorful meals throughout the year.

Cultivating a Grateful Heart
Fostering gratitude shifts your focus from what is lacking to recognizing the abundance around you. By actively practicing gratitude, you enhance your emotional well-being and create a more optimistic mindset. This practice not only heightens your appreciation for everyday moments but also strengthens your relationships, promoting a sense of community and belonging.
To effectively cultivate a grateful heart, consider maintaining a gratitude journal where you list three things you’re grateful for each day. Research shows that taking just a few minutes to acknowledge positive aspects of your life can significantly improve your outlook. Engage in rituals, such as sharing what you are thankful for during family meals or reflecting on your blessings before bed. Over time, these small practices can lead to a lasting change in perspective, helping you recognize both the ordinary and extraordinary moments that enrich your life.
